Abstract
A simple method is described for the quantitation of phosphotyrosine signal ing in human prostate cell cultures. The phosphotyrosine signals are observ ed by standard immunohistochemistry techniques, and the resulting digital i mages are analyzed using the Scion image software program. The signals with in the cell adhesion sites are quantitated using the density slice and part icle analysis features of the software. The immunohistochemistry results ar e compared with detection of phosphotyrosine signals using a standard Weste rn blotting procedure with whole cell lysates. The resulting data is conver ted into graphs using the Sigma Plot Program. This method is illustrated us ing damage-induced signaling within cell adhesion sites after a low dose of ionizing radiation.
